Output 75e788c54fa5295edc6698bef09e888ae963129f866664fc1767685985f67b85:11

value
1128957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d45280b8d837fda21e8e156d4bf072909e435c OP_EQUAL
address
3CS3LQ4Ctvp42p1jXBr6pENGAuyxBPqcHu
transaction
75e788c54fa5295edc6698bef09e888ae963129f866664fc1767685985f67b85
spent
true